QUESTION 2 Suppose that we wish to study the possible galvanic corrosion between zinc and chromium, so we set up the following cell: Cr(s) | Cr²+ (aq) || Zn²+ (aq) | Zn(s) What is the chemical reaction that takes place, and what is the standard free energy change for that reaction? 28.4 J -25.3 kJ -28.4 kJ 25.3 J
